We are seeking a highly skilled and experienced System Owner for our Clinical Trial Operational Data Repository. This role requires a strong background in both clinical operations and data architecture & standards, as well as a deep understanding of the environment within the healthcare industry.
In the role of the System Owner for our Clinical Trial Operational Data Repository you will lead the implementation, maintenance and run of a cloud warehouse solution (AWS & Snowflake) that supports our clinical trial data & analytics solutions, ensuring data integrity, security, and compliance with regulatory standards.
We aim to establish new internal clinical trial systems (EDC, CTMS, SSU, and eTMF) to reduce fragmentation of operational activities, increase transparency & real-time access to data, and to leverage the benefits of GenAI/AI technologies. Your work will be instrumental in harmonizing the data flows from all these systems and thereby enabling effective data-driven decisions. You will extend our existing Clinical Trial Operational Data Repository (ODR) with inbound dataflows from these new internal systems. At the same time, you will further streamline the team operating model, integration architecture & technical standards for this space.
Your work will include strong collaboration with data governance functions, internal & external delivery units, and the program organization for system setup and configuration.
